[0001] This utility model relates to the field of punch press technology, and in particular to a moving worktable device for a punch press. Background Technology
[0002] In stamping processes using punch presses, different stamped products require different dies, and changing dies is a frequent and tedious task. To improve production efficiency and reduce production costs, movable die-changing worktables have emerged. Currently, most movable worktables used for die changing on the market move on the factory floor via rollers. However, the worktable with the dies installed needs to be placed on the base of the punch press. This requires the punch press base to be sunk into a pit in the factory floor; otherwise, the movable worktable cannot be moved onto the base's surface. Sunking the punch press base requires digging a foundation pit in the factory floor beforehand, which is limited by factory conditions and increases construction costs. To solve this problem, some designs fix a steel frame to the side of the punch press base, making the upper surface of the steel frame flush with the base's surface. The movable worktable is placed on the steel frame, facilitating its movement in and out of the base while also preventing the base from sunk into the pit. However, the installation of the steel frame occupies a large amount of external space for the punch press, affecting the daily production operations of the punch press operators and the matching of surrounding automated equipment, causing inconvenience to production. Summary of the Invention
[0003] The technical problem to be solved by this utility model is to provide a mobile worktable device for a punch press, which can reduce the construction cost of the punch press and does not affect the daily production of the punch press.
[0004] The technical solution adopted by this utility model to solve the above-mentioned technical problems is as follows: a mobile worktable device for a punch press, including a mobile worktable, four rollers are respectively provided at the four corners of the lower end face of the mobile worktable, the four rollers cooperate with a first track fixedly installed on the table surface of the punch press base, a mobile drive mechanism is provided inside the mobile worktable, a second track is fixedly installed on the ground, the second track is parallel to the first track and located on the rear side of the base, a support leg is fixedly installed at the rear end of the mobile worktable, an auxiliary roller is provided at the lower end of the support leg, and the auxiliary roller cooperates with the second track.
[0005] Furthermore, the two rollers located at the front end of the mobile worktable form a set and are the front rollers, and the two rollers located at the rear end of the mobile worktable form a set and are the rear rollers. The mobile drive mechanism includes a motor and a gear set. A gear shaft is rotatably connected to the mobile worktable. The two ends of the gear shaft are coaxially fixed to the front rollers. The motor is fixed in the mobile worktable, and the motor drives the gear shaft to rotate through the gear set.
[0006] Furthermore, the second track is provided with a recess at one end facing the base. When the movable worktable moves into place on the platform of the base and descends, the auxiliary rollers descend into the recess.
[0007] Compared with the prior art, the advantages of this utility model are that the rear end of the mobile worktable is fixedly equipped with support legs, which can lift the mobile worktable up to make it flush with the table surface of the punch press base, so that the punch press base can be placed directly on the ground without the need for tunnel construction, thus reducing the installation and construction cost of the punch press. Moreover, the support legs move synchronously with the mobile worktable. After the mobile worktable is installed on the base, the support legs are next to the rear side of the base and do not occupy the external space of the punch press, so they will not cause inconvenience to the daily production of the punch press. [0011] As shown in the figure, a movable worktable device for a punch press includes a movable worktable 1. Four rollers 2 are respectively provided at the four corners of the lower end face of the movable worktable 1. The four rollers 2 cooperate with a first track 4 fixedly mounted on the table surface 31 of the punch press base 3. The two rollers 2 located at the front end of the movable worktable 1 form a front roller group, and the two rollers 2 located at the rear end of the movable worktable 1 form a rear roller group. A movable drive mechanism is provided inside the movable worktable 1, which includes a motor 5 and a gear set 6. The motor 5 is fixed in the movable worktable 1, and a gear shaft 7 is rotatably connected to the movable worktable 1. The two ends of the gear shaft 7 are coaxially fixed to the front rollers. The motor 5 is driven by the gear set 6. The gear shaft 7 is driven to rotate. Specifically, the gear set 6 can be composed of a driving gear and a driven gear. The driving gear is coaxially fixed to the drive shaft of the motor 5, and the driven gear is coaxially fixed to the gear shaft 7. The driving gear and the driven gear mesh with each other. A second track 8 is fixedly installed on the ground. The second track 8 is parallel to the first track 4 and located on the rear side of the base 3. A support leg 9 is fixedly installed at the rear end of the movable worktable 1. An auxiliary roller 10 is installed at the lower end of the support leg 9. The auxiliary roller 10 cooperates with the second track 8. A groove (not shown in the figure) is provided at the end of the second track 8 facing the base 3. When the movable worktable 1 moves into place on the table surface 31 of the base 3 and descends, the auxiliary roller 10 descends into the groove.
[0012] The moving process of the movable worktable of this utility model is as follows: After changing the mold on the movable worktable 1, the motor 5 drives the front roller to rotate, and the rear roller acts as the driven wheel, driving the movable worktable 1 to move along the first track 4 to the table surface 31 of the base 3. At the same time, the auxiliary roller 10 moves along the second track 8. When the detection mechanism 11 between the movable worktable 1 and the table surface 31 detects that the movable worktable 1 has moved forward into place, the motor 5 stops working. At the same time, the front roller and the rear roller on the movable worktable 1 are exactly located on the lifting mechanism 12 on the table surface 31, and the auxiliary roller 10 is located above the sink. Then the lifting mechanism 12 descends so that the movable worktable 1 fits against the table surface 31. At the same time, the auxiliary roller 10 descends into the sink. Then the movable worktable 1 is fixed by the clamping mechanism 13 on the table surface 31, and the punch press can perform normal punching work. When it is necessary to change the mold, the clamping mechanism 13 first releases the moving worktable 1, the lifting mechanism 12 rises to lift the moving worktable 1, and at the same time the auxiliary roller 10 rises above the sink. Then the motor 5 works, driving the moving worktable 1 to move to the rear side of the table 31. At the same time, the auxiliary roller 10 moves along the second track 8. When the detection mechanism 11 detects that the moving worktable 1 has moved to the rear position, the motor 5 stops working. At this time, the front roller is located on the first track 4, and the rear roller is in a suspended state.
[0013] In addition, it should be noted that the detection mechanism 11, the lifting mechanism 12 and the clamping mechanism 13 are all existing mechanisms on the existing moving worktable and punch press base, used to realize the position detection and position fixation of the moving worktable.
